Agency:Louisiana Office of Homeland Security and Emergency Preparedness
 
 Position:
 Deputy Director of Emergency Preparedness
 
 Col. Smith is a life long resident of Louisiana. Jeff and his wife, Debby, 
reside in Ascension Parish and have three children and five grandchildren. He 
is a graduate of Louisiana State University, the US Army Engineer Officer Basic 
Course, and the US Army Engineer Advance Course, the US Army Command and General 
Staff College, and various other civilian and military courses.
 
 Col. Smith’s military career began in 1969 when he joined the Louisiana National 
Guard. He has commanded at all levels to include Company, Battalion, and Major 
Command. In addition, he was the first commander of Louisiana’s Civil Support 
Team, Weapons of Mass Destruction Unit. While serving in the National Guard, he 
has responded to numerous disaster events including floods, hurricanes and civil 
disturbances. In 2002, Col. Smith completed 34 years of service and reached his 
mandatory retirement date for active service.
 
 In civilian life, he was a practicing certified public accountant managing his 
own firm which provided accounting and consulting services to a wide variety of 
clients to include local governments. With a desire to again be associated with 
the Louisiana Military Department, Col. Smith joined the Louisiana Office of 
Homeland Security and Emergency Preparedness in 2004.
 
 Smith’s community activities include past president and board member of the 
Rotary Club of Gonzales, Ascension Chamber of Commerce, and the Ascension Fund 
for Public Education. He currently serves of the Board of Directors of United 
Community Bank.
